General Contractor Service in Denver County, CO
General contractor services encompass the coordination and management of residential construction and renovation projects. These services typically cover a wide range of projects, including home additions, kitchen and bathroom remodels, basement finishing, and exterior upgrades such as roofing, siding, or decks. Property owners often seek a general contractor to oversee the planning, scheduling, and execution of these projects, ensuring that all aspects come together smoothly from start to finish.
Before requesting general contractor services, homeowners should consider the scope of their project, desired timelines, and specific preferences for materials or design. It’s helpful to have a clear understanding of the project’s goals, budget constraints, and any existing property conditions that might influence planning. Property owners may also want to inquire about the contractor’s experience with similar projects and clarify the process for obtaining permits or managing subcontractors to ensure a well-coordinated renovation or construction experience.

Common General Contractor Service Jobs
Residential renovations - comprehensive management of home remodeling projects to update and improve living spaces.
Commercial construction - coordination of new building or renovation projects for office, retail, or industrial properties.
Kitchen and bathroom upgrades - full project oversight from design to completion for essential home updates.
Additions and expansions - managing the construction of new rooms or extensions to increase property value and functionality.
Foundation and structural work - overseeing repairs and upgrades to ensure building stability and safety.
Roofing and exterior projects - coordination of roofing, siding, and exterior improvements to protect and enhance the property's appearance.
General Contractor Service Questions
What types of projects do general contractors handle? They manage a variety of projects including home renovations, additions, and remodeling work to improve property functionality and appearance.
How does a general contractor coordinate construction work? They oversee scheduling, manage subcontractors, and ensure that project plans are followed throughout the construction process.
What should property owners know about hiring a general contractor? It’s important to review experience, project portfolio, and references to ensure quality and reliability for the project scope.
Can a general contractor assist with design and planning? Yes, they often help coordinate design ideas and planning to ensure the project aligns with property owners’ goals.
